Transaction cc53e2fc3a18a60b573bae4574e478205310b697a243d5ef180fa7a197951336
1 Input
1 Output
-
cc53e2fc3a18a60b573bae4574e478205310b697a243d5ef180fa7a197951336:0
- value
- 309603
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 45ace1a98d06a90a99d1e8cfa64f4fc8ed6fe588 OP_EQUAL
- address
- 383ReoAgandVMGMLX41QbcY2vUAmvyvhde